Funeral services at the grave, Elmwood Cemetery, Norfolk, Va., SATURDAY AFTERNOON at 3:30 o'clock. **************************************************************************** The funeral of Charles Addenbrook, who died several days ago in Houston, Tex., took place at 3:30 o'clock yesterday afternoon beside the grave in Elmwood Cemetery. He was a brother of Mrs. M.W. Bohn of Norfolk. Services were conducted by Rev. E.T. Welford, D.D., of Newport News Presbyterian Church. The pallbearers were J.E., J.A. and H.H. Addenbrook, M.W. Bohn, E.J. and Fred Haycox.
